MANIFOLDS Instrumentation
Vimec Valves offers a wide range manual valves designed for various applications suitable for instruments and line cut-off on steam and high pressure fluids.
These valves are suitable for standard and critical applications where high resistance to pressure temperature and corrosion are of primary importance and when tight shut-off time performance and long lasting equipment are required.
All our manifolds are made from bar-stock and available with ¼”and ½” size connections with pressure ratings of 6000, 10000 and 15000 psi.
Standard connections are Threaded NPT, BSPT or BSPP and they are also available with SW and BW ends.

What is a monoflange and when is it used?
A monoflange unites primary isolation, secondary isolation and vent/calibration functions into a single flanged body, eliminating threaded connections and the contamination risk of thread sealants — widely used in upstream offshore/onshore and downstream refining instrumentation hook-ups.
